🏆Congratulations to the winners of the Resilient New Orleans Innovation Challenge! As our VP of Partnerships, Mark Chambers said, "the Resilient New Orleans Innovation Challenge underscores the importance of co-creating climate solutions with impacted communities. At Elemental, we are merging the worlds of climate tech and public finance to accelerate community-driven solutions with greater local impact. This challenge is an exciting opportunity to partner more deeply with the city of New Orleans alongside an organization that has a deep-rooted history of serving the local community." Meet the winners 🎉 • Gro Enterprises implements and manufactures carbon-negative, high-performance building materials sourced from industrial hemp 🏠🌿 • Gradient makes high-efficiency air conditioning and heating equipment that can be installed by anyone ❄️🔥 • Frontline Gig is an AI-driven workforce development platform that connects 10 million blue-collar workers to the green economy 🤖🛠️ • RainStick is developing water and energy innovation technology for the home, allowing people to thrive using only 13 gallons of water per person daily.
